I recently reloaded XP Pro + Office onto my PC, and am now having the
annoying problem that when I import a graphic it appears in the Word document
as a blank area on the page. I can only see it if I float it (in front of or
behind text, etc) or if I do a print preview. If I cut (a graph, for
example) from Excel and paste it into a document, I cannot float it and I
cannot see it without a print preview. Did I miss a setting when reloading?

Does this work? Tools, Options, View. Under Show, uncheck Picture
Placeholders?
